Electrical distribution boxes must meet safety, accessibility, and regulatory standards, including proper enclosure ratings, grounding, overcurrent protection, and compliance with NEC, IEC, or BS 7671 codes.Enclosure and Environmental RequirementsDistribution boxes should be selected based on indoor or outdoor use, environmental conditions, and load capacity. The enclosure protects internal components from water, dust, and mechanical damage. For outdoor installations, boxes must meet NEC Article 312 and UL 50/50E standards, with rain-tight or weatherproof enclosures (NEMA 3R, 4, or higher) to prevent moisture ingress . Indoor boxes typically require IP or NEMA ratings suitable for dry, ventilated areas . Materials can be steel for durability or plastic for lighter indoor applications .Installation and AccessibilityDistribution boxes should be installed in dry, accessible locations with good ventilation. Recommended mounting heights are 1.0–1.8 meters from the floor, with 1.3 meters suggested for elderly or handicapped users . Adequate working space around the panel is required for safe operation and maintenance. Industrial panels may have specific size limits, e.g., maximum width 1.5 m, height 1.2 m, depth 0.5 m for IP54-rated enclosures .Electrical Components and WiringInside the box, components include circuit breakers, busbars, terminal blocks, DIN rails, and wiring. Wiring must use high-temperature resistant copper conductors with cross-sectional areas matching load requirements. Proper insulation, neat cable management, and secure connections are essential . Each circuit should have overcurrent protection via breakers or fuses, and surge protection is recommended. All metallic parts must be grounded, and neutral wires reliably connected to terminal boards .Compliance with StandardsDistribution boxes must comply with NEC, IEC, or BS 7671 standards. Key requirements include:Voltage and current ratings appropriate for the expected load (low voltage up to 1000 V, commonly 600 V in industrial systems), .Readily accessible panels for operation, inspection, and maintenance .Double insulation or covers for live parts in metallic enclosures .Arc flash hazard analysis and proper labeling to ensure safety .Switchgear installation outdoors or in enclosures with adequate protection (IP4X or higher), .Safety and MaintenanceBefore powering on, perform visual inspections and multimeter tests. Schedule regular maintenance and inspections to ensure long-term reliability. Label all circuits clearly, and consider modular designs for easier future upgrades . Avoid installation in humid, corrosive, or poorly ventilated areas to prevent overheating and equipment damage .SummaryA compliant electrical distribution box integrates environmentally appropriate enclosures, safe wiring practices, grounding, overcurrent protection, and adherence to NEC, IEC, or BS 7671 standards. Proper installation, accessibility, and regular maintenance are critical to ensure safety, reliability, and long-term performance of the electrical distribution system .
